Meerdere bijlagen

Status
Niet open voor verdere reacties.

Japsur

Gebruiker
Lid geworden
9 apr 2004
Berichten
650
Hallo,

Mbv een macro (object verzenden) kan ik outlook laten openen en er 1 bijlage in mee laten verzenden. Nu wil ik meerdere rapporten als bijlage meesturen, maar ik weet niet hoe dat moet? Geautomatiseerd als het kan.
Iemand een idee?
Alvast bedankt.
 
Jawel, maar het lukt niet.
en zekere niet met macro's.

Meerdere rapporten meegeven is onmogelijk.

Wat wel mogelijk is, is meerdere bestanden als bijlagen meesturen.
Maar dan zou je eerst de rapporten moeten opslaan als bestand.
En via VBA kan je dit versturen.


Groetjes,

Lode
 
Laatst bewerkt:
hmz, in ieder geval bedankt jongens. :thumb:
We komen nu al weer achter een beperking van access.
Dan zal ik een andere methode moeten gaan vinden!
 
Hallo,

zoals ik al schreef is het mogelijk in VBA.

Maak van elk rapport een bestand.
Plaats op een formulier een drukknop en bij de Gebeurtenis Bij Klikken van deze knop
plaats je de volgende code:

Private Sub cmdEmail_Click()
'Verwijzing aanzetten naar Microsoft Outlook 11.0 Object Library
Dim oul As Outlook.Application
Dim mli As Outlook.MailItem
Dim atts As Outlook.Attachments

Set oul = GetObject("", "Outlook.Application")
Set mli = oul.CreateItem(olMailItem)

mli.To = " " ' Geef hier het adres van bestemmeling in
mli.Subject = "Access Reporten"

mli.Body = "Dit is een test voor meerdere attachementen."

Set atts = mli.Attachments
atts.Add "C:\doc1.doc" 'Geef hier volledig pad naar bestand
atts.Add "C:\doc2.doc"

mli.Display

End Sub

Je kan eventueel nog bestanden toevoegen, in de code moet je nog bestemmeling aanpassen.
cmdEmail is de naam van je drukknop

Groetjes,
Lode
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an